System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及终端,特别涉及一种控制摄像头的方法、装置、终端、存储介质及程序产品。
技术介绍
1、随着终端技术的不断发展,终端的配置越来越高。例如,终端配置有多个摄像头,如广角摄像头、超广角摄像头、长焦摄像头等。不同摄像头适合拍摄不同的内容,如,广角摄像头适合拍摄人像、建筑、风光、纪实等,超广角摄像头适合拍摄风光、建筑等,长焦摄像头适合拍摄远处的物体。用户在使用终端进行拍摄时,可以根据拍摄需求切换不同的摄像头进行拍摄。
2、目前,该多个摄像头分别支持不同的变焦倍数范围,用户可以通过调整当前的变焦倍数来触发终端切换摄像头。其中,一旦用户选择的变焦倍数超过当前摄像头支持的变焦倍数范围时,终端将当前摄像头切换为支持用户选择的变焦倍数的目标摄像头。
3、但是用户调整变焦倍数的行为通常是持续的,变焦倍数会持续不断改变,终端随着变焦倍数的改变频繁切换摄像头,而频繁切换摄像头会导致功耗较高。
技术实现思路
1、本申请实施例提供了一种控制摄像头的方法、装置、终端、存储介质及程序产品,能够减少摄像头的切换次数,降低摄像头切换过程的功耗。所述技术方案如下:
2、一方面,提供了一种控制摄像头的方法,所述方法包括:
3、响应于变焦操作,基于来自当前摄像头的图像帧,确定所述当前摄像头的对焦内容;
4、确定所述对焦内容在所述图像帧中的占比信息;
5、基于所述对焦内容和所述对焦内容的占比信息,确定多个摄像头中适合拍摄所述对焦内容的目标摄像头;<
...【技术保护点】
1.一种控制摄像头的方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述基于所述对焦内容和所述对焦内容的占比信息,确定多个摄像头中适合拍摄所述对焦内容的目标摄像头,包括:
3.根据权利要求2所述的方法,其特征在于,所述占比信息包括多个占比子信息,所述多个占比子信息用于从不同维度描述所述对焦内容的占比情况,所述占比判别条件包括多个占比判别子条件,所述多个占比判别子条件分别用于对不同占比子信息进行判别;所述基于所述占比判别条件和所述占比信息,确定所述目标摄像头,包括:
4.根据权利要求1所述的方法,其特征在于,所述基于所述对焦内容和所述对焦内容的占比信息,确定多个摄像头中适合拍摄所述对焦内容的目标摄像头,包括:
5.根据权利要求4所述的方法,其特征在于,所述基于所述对焦内容和所述占比信息,确定所述多个摄像头的匹配参数,包括:
6.根据权利要求5所述的方法,其特征在于,所述对所述多个摄像头的第一匹配子参数和第二匹配子参数进行加权处理,得到所述多个摄像头的匹配参数,包括:
7.根据权利要求
8.根据权利要求1所述的方法,其特征在于,所述确定所述当前摄像头的对焦内容,包括以下至少一项:
9.根据权利要求8所述的方法,其特征在于,所述基于所述场景模式信息,确定所述对焦内容,包括:
10.根据权利要求8所述的方法,其特征在于,所述对所述图像帧进行内容识别,得到所述对焦内容,包括:
11.根据权利要求1所述的方法,其特征在于,所述确定所述对焦内容在所述图像帧中的占比信息,包括以下至少一项:
12.根据权利要求1所述的方法,其特征在于,所述在所述目标摄像头与所述当前摄像头不同的情况下,将所述当前摄像头切换为所述目标摄像头,包括:
13.根据权利要求12所述的方法,其特征在于,所述对所述第一图像帧和所述第二图像帧进行平滑过渡处理,得到第三图像帧,包括:
14.根据权利要求12所述的方法,其特征在于,所述对所述第一图像帧和所述第二图像帧进行平滑过渡处理,得到第三图像帧,包括:
15.根据权利要求12所述的方法,其特征在于,所述对所述第一图像帧和所述第二图像帧进行平滑过渡处理,得到第三图像帧,包括:
16.根据权利要求12所述的方法,其特征在于,所述对所述第一图像帧和所述第二图像帧进行平滑过渡处理,得到第三图像,包括:
17.一种控制摄像头的装置,其特征在于,所述装置包括:
18.一种终端,其特征在于,所述终端包括处理器和存储器,所述存储器中存储有至少一条程序代码,所述至少一条程序代码由所述处理器加载并执行,以实现如权利要求1至16任一项所述的控制摄像头的方法。
19.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质中存储有至少一条程序代码,所述至少一条程序代码由处理器加载并执行,以实现如权利要求1至16任一项所述的控制摄像头的方法。
20.一种计算机程序产品,其特征在于,所述计算机程序产品中存储有至少一条程序代码,所述至少一条程序代码由处理器加载并执行,以实现如权利要求1至16任一项所述的控制摄像头的方法。
...【技术特征摘要】
1.一种控制摄像头的方法,其特征在于,所述方法包括:
2.根据权利要求1所述的方法,其特征在于,所述基于所述对焦内容和所述对焦内容的占比信息,确定多个摄像头中适合拍摄所述对焦内容的目标摄像头,包括:
3.根据权利要求2所述的方法,其特征在于,所述占比信息包括多个占比子信息,所述多个占比子信息用于从不同维度描述所述对焦内容的占比情况,所述占比判别条件包括多个占比判别子条件,所述多个占比判别子条件分别用于对不同占比子信息进行判别;所述基于所述占比判别条件和所述占比信息,确定所述目标摄像头,包括:
4.根据权利要求1所述的方法,其特征在于,所述基于所述对焦内容和所述对焦内容的占比信息,确定多个摄像头中适合拍摄所述对焦内容的目标摄像头,包括:
5.根据权利要求4所述的方法,其特征在于,所述基于所述对焦内容和所述占比信息,确定所述多个摄像头的匹配参数,包括:
6.根据权利要求5所述的方法,其特征在于,所述对所述多个摄像头的第一匹配子参数和第二匹配子参数进行加权处理,得到所述多个摄像头的匹配参数,包括:
7.根据权利要求1所述的方法,其特征在于,所述基于所述对焦内容和所述对焦内容的占比信息,确定多个摄像头中适合拍摄所述对焦内容的目标摄像头,包括:
8.根据权利要求1所述的方法,其特征在于,所述确定所述当前摄像头的对焦内容,包括以下至少一项:
9.根据权利要求8所述的方法,其特征在于,所述基于所述场景模式信息,确定所述对焦内容,包括:
10.根据权利要求8所述的方法,其特征在于,所述对所述图像帧进行内容识别,得到所述对焦内容,包括:
...
【专利技术属性】
技术研发人员:朱文波,
申请(专利权)人:OPPO广东移动通信有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。